Summary

With Katsuki Bakugo's hand locked in Eijiro Kirishima's, Shoto Todoroki and Momo Yaoyorozu break away from the area. Tomura Shigaraki, the Vanguard Action Squad and All Might are all startled to learn that Izuku Midoriya, Eijiro and Tenya Ida were on the scene. Unwilling to lose their prize, Magne, Spinner and Mr. Compress improvise a recapture: Magne magnetizes the other two, flinging Mr. Compress at the students. Mt. Lady intercepts him with Titan Cliff and the two collide, stopping him short of the group. Izuku and Katsuki are stunned by her appearance; she tells them to run before collapsing unconscious.

Magne and Spinner ready Twice as their next projectile, only to be struck down at blinding speed by Gran Torino. The old hero grumbles that Izuku has picked up All Might's habits, while All Might himself is still processing that his students came for Katsuki. He is glad of it, though, because he can now face All For One without holding back. The four students flee the battlefield as Gran Torino turns on Tomura and Himiko Toga.

Seeing the situation reversed, with Katsuki gone and most of his squad down, All For One decides to salvage what he can. He forcibly triggers Kenji's Magnetism, and before Tomura can reach Gran Torino he and the Vanguard Action Squad are dragged magnetically into Kurogiri's Warp Gate. Himiko, Mr. Compress, Twice and Spinner vanish through it, Magne hurled in after them. Tomura calls out for his teacher's safety as he goes, and All For One tells him to carry the fight on. He and the unconscious Kurogiri teleport out, and the portal closes.

All Might charges, and All For One uses Warping to drop Gran Torino into the path of the blow, using him as a shield. He voices his hatred: All Might is the man who brought down his comrades, the one who climbed to become the Symbol of Peace while he sank into darkness. He winds up a blast wave meant to catch hero and mentor together, but All Might drags Gran Torino aside and cancels the attack with a Detroit Smash.

Noting the ruin he has made of the city, All For One resolves to endanger civilians so All Might cannot fight freely. Enraged by the cruelty, All Might throws Gran Torino clear and seizes his enemy's arm, condemning him for his crimes and his contempt for people. His punch shatters the mask but is not enough to finish him, and as Gran Torino calls out, All Might slips back into his true form. All For One remarks that he has heard such words before, from the previous holder of One For All: Nana Shimura.

Key Events

Mt. Lady blocks Mr. Compress and Gran Torino downs Magne and Spinner, letting Izuku, Tenya, Eijiro and Katsuki escape.

All For One forcibly warps the beaten villains to safety, much to Tomura's distress, and tells him to continue the fight.

All Might breaks All For One's mask but reverts to his true form, and All For One invokes Nana Shimura's name.

Notes

The ninety-first chapter of Kohei Horikoshi's My Hero Academia ran in issue 25 of 2016, dated May 23, 2016. It spans 19 pages and is collected in Volume 11.

Part of the Hideout Raid arc, it was adapted in Episode 48 of the anime and continues both the Kamino Incident and the All Might rematch.

All Might, All For One, Katsuki Bakugo, Tenya Ida, Izuku Midoriya and Eijiro Kirishima appear on the cover. Nana Shimura is mentioned but not seen, and Dabi appears only in mention.
